Got It Covered is a new British charity album due out tomorrow via Silver Screen. It benefits Children in Need and features celebrities covering songs. One such person is British actress Jodie Whittaker, who plays the first female Doctor in the long-running British sci-fi show Doctor Who, and her song of choice is Coldplay‘s hit “Yellow.” Now the BBC have shared a video of her recording her cover. Little did she know that members Coldplay would be joining her in the studio, as the band’s Jonny Buckland and Will Champion surprise her and perform on the cover with her. Watch the video below.
Coldplay, meanwhile, are releasing a new album, Everyday Life, on November 22 via Parlophone/Atlantic. And Doctor Who is expected back on BBC America in 2020.
